Justin,
An incredible amount of my bench time is spent on equipment that has "just been fixed" by "another person". I hate to charge for this work, but, I really have no choice, as it just "burns time" trying to figure out what someone else has done. Just one "wrong" component, or one, incorrectly installed, can be very time consuming to find, and, can cause many other components to fail. I do not wish to dis-courage anyone, but I feel that each person must learn to leave it alone, and pay for "pro" help, when the level is above their capabilities--it's going to be less $$, in the long run.
